diff options
Diffstat (limited to 'prolog/problems/lists/last_elem_2/sl.py')
-rw-r--r-- | prolog/problems/lists/last_elem_2/sl.py |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/prolog/problems/lists/last_elem_2/sl.py b/prolog/problems/lists/last_elem_2/sl.py index c0d8082..bcc33f8 100644 --- a/prolog/problems/lists/last_elem_2/sl.py +++ b/prolog/problems/lists/last_elem_2/sl.py @@ -38,6 +38,19 @@ implicitno že kar v argumentih predikata (glavi stavka).</p> <p>Si pomislil na robni pogoj? Kaj je najbolj enostaven primer? Kaj, če ima seznam samo en element?</p> ''', + '[]_should_not_succeed': '''\ +<p>Kako si lahko uspešno našel zadnji element v praznem seznamu? Verjetno potrebuješ drugačen robni pogoj.</p> +''', + + 'list_returned': '''\ +<p>Vračaš seznam namesto elementa.</p> +''', + + 'clumsy_conc_use': '''\ +<p>Uporabljaš <code>conc/3</code>? Zanimiva ideja. Ne pozabi, da mora drugi seznam, ki ga konkateniraš +biti dolžine ena, če hočeš doseči to kar želiš. Torej vzorec oblike <code>[X]</code>, kajne?</p> +''', + 'recursive_case': '''\ <p>Robni primer deluje. Kaj pa rekurzivni, splošni, primer?</p> ''', |